UPDATE: A dramatic police pursuit of a stolen ambulance ended in a crash on Chicago’s West Side, leading to a massive response from law enforcement. The incident unfolded around 4:02 PM today, as authorities confirmed that a suspect is now in custody.
The ambulance, stolen from Loretto Hospital, was pursued by police until it crashed near the intersection of Chicago and Cicero Avenues. Eyewitness reports indicate that at least 30 CPD squad cars converged on the scene, with dozens of officers taking swift action to detain the individual who was found in the driver’s seat of the ambulance.
Earlier in the chase, the stolen vehicle reportedly struck a CPD squad car at West Jackson Boulevard and South Central Avenue in the Austin neighborhood. The extent of damage and any injuries are currently unconfirmed, as police continue their investigation.
This incident is still developing, and authorities are expected to release further details shortly. The Chicago Police Department is working to gather more information about the suspect and the circumstances surrounding the ambulance theft.
